Conway, Arkansas [out of 50] Average Cost of a One-Bedroom Apartment: $522 Cost-Of-Living Index Score: 86.6 By almost any yardstick, Conway is rated to be a very desirable destination: 2011 – Best Value for a City (Kiplinger: 7th); 2011 – 14th Best City for Young Professionals (Forbes); 2011 and 2012 – 25 Best Places to Retire (CNN Money); 2011 – 14th Cheapest Place to Live (Forbes); 2012 – Top 10 Cheapest Cities In the Country (Yahoo!); and much more. The colleges here are likewise very distinguished. Hendrix College was named as one of “America’s Best Colleges” by Forbes in 2010, listed as a “Best Buy College” (one of only 44) by the Fiske Guide to Colleges in 2010, and rated as one of the “Top 50 Schools That Produce Science PhD’s” by CBSMoneyWatch. Meanwhile the University of Central Arkansas was judged by US News & World Report to be one of the top “academically excellent” schools in the South (2006) and was mentioned in their America’s Best Colleges report in 2009, while former Secretary of Education Terrell Bear was quoted as saying that UCA was “an Ivy League education at a bargain basement price.” Colleges: University of Central Arkansas, Hendrix College, and Central Baptist University greatvaluecolleges.net/50-great-affordable-college-towns-in-the-u-s/
